How to prepare for a job interview at Individual Restaurants

Know Your Stuff

Before the interview, brush up on basic food preparation techniques and kitchen operations. Familiarise yourself with common kitchen equipment and terminology. This will show your enthusiasm for the role and that you're ready to dive into the kitchen environment.

Show Your Passion

Express your eagerness to learn and grow in the culinary field. Share any relevant experiences, even if they’re informal, like cooking at home or helping out in a family restaurant. This will help you stand out as someone who genuinely cares about the job.

Ask Smart Questions

Prepare a few thoughtful questions about the role and the team. Inquire about the apprenticeship programme or how the team collaborates during busy shifts. This shows that you’re not just interested in the position but also in how you can contribute to the team’s success.

Dress the Part

While it’s a kitchen role, make sure to dress smartly for the interview. A neat appearance shows respect for the opportunity and indicates that you take the role seriously. Plus, it sets a positive tone for your first impression!
